Rodolfo Torres Jr., affectionately known as Rodo to his friends and family, passed away on June 7, 2024, at the age of 54. Born on May 20, 1970, Rodo was a man whose presence was characterized by an enduring warmth and a distinctive sense of humor that brought joy and laughter to all who knew him. He was a devoted husband, a loving father, a cherished son, a protective brother, and a doting grandfather whose legacy of love and generosity will live on.
Rodo is survived by his beloved wife, Greselda Quintanilla; his parents, Rodolfo Torres Sr. and Maria Guadalupe Sauseda Torres; his sons, Torivio Gallegos (Keri Gallegos), Rodolfo Torres III (Valerie Juarez), and Eli Torres (Yensi Torres); his daughters, Valerie Renee Torres (Smiley Luna), Samantha Jean Torres (Jose Garcia Jr), Gabriella Monique Torres, and Sophia Victoria Torres. He was a proud grandfather to Karime Itzel, Azlea Yaneli, Eliana Amarilis, Leilani, Liliana, Rodolfo IV, Ruth, and Lucy. Rodo's life was further enriched by the love and companionship of his siblings, the late Samuel Torres and Nicador Torres, Eloisa Reyes (Martin Reyes), Jesus Javier Torres (Ana Torres), Hector Torres (Norma Torres), Ramiro Torres, Maricela Aldava (Mario Aldava), Pedro Torres (Norma Torres), and Saida Torres (Ivan Torres), along with numerous beloved nieces and nephews.
Visitation will be from 4 p.m. to 9 p.m. with a 7 p.m. rosary, Wednesday. June 12, 2024 at Rivera at Hillcrest Funerals and Cremations 1300 N. I-69C Edinburg, Texas. Chapel service will be at 2 p.m. on Thursday, June 13, 2024 at Rivera at Hillcrest Funerals and Cremations in Edinburg. Interment will follow at Val Verde Memorial Gardens in Donna.
Funeral services are under the direction of Rivera at Hillcrest Funerals and Cremations in Edinburg.
